I have a 2004 400ex that I just put some Pro Armor Nerf Bars on.. I love the Nerfs but even with the nets loose I seem to have a problem getting my foot under the stock shifter lever.

Is there an aftermarket lever that is maybe an inch or so longer or has anyone else had this problem and found a solution?

I just moved the shifter up a tooth and it gave me ok room.. The factory shifter already has a lot of flex to it and I really didn't want to cut it but it's not a bad idea.. I think it would just flex more if I did so it's not quite what I'm looking for..

I think moving it up will serve the purpose fine.. I'll ride it and see..
